:teeth: I struggled with the same thing and my DS is only 4. He actually got into it as a result of Star Tours at MGM, so it was only fitting that we watched at home. We started with Episode 1 even though I really wanted to show him episode 4/5/6 first. He hasn't seen 4/5/6 yet, mainly because I don't want to "ruin" 3 for him. I think for those of us who have seen 4/5/6 our amazement/enjoyment of 1/2/3 comes in the form of the technology, and the "surprises" of how Lucas gets us to the storyline of 4/5/6.

I think for my DS at 4 it would be too difficult a concept to understand that the middle of the "story" gets told first, then the beginning, the the end. So I opted for the time correct option, not release date option.
